Transaction dd607c244adf82121793f537bb0bdd211ec82cb51b1db69a28f303ac444d64e4
1 Input
1 Output
-
dd607c244adf82121793f537bb0bdd211ec82cb51b1db69a28f303ac444d64e4:0
- value
- 659637
- script pubkey
- OP_0 OP_PUSHBYTES_20 8832ba031735d8ec9917a491e91c6aa20a4e0454
- address
- bc1q3qet5qchxhvwexgh5jg7j8r25g9yupz5j2uxne